Planning Your Solo Cruise Adventure

Choosing the Right Cruise Line

Not all cruise lines cater equally to solo travellers. Some, like Norwegian Cruise Line and Royal Caribbean, offer studio cabins specifically designed for single occupancy, eliminating the dreaded single supplement fee. Others, like Holland America Line and Cunard, host events and activities geared towards solo travellers, fostering a welcoming environment.

Budgeting for Your Trip

Cruises can be surprisingly affordable, especially when you factor in the all-inclusive nature of most packages. However, it’s crucial to budget for additional expenses like shore excursions, alcoholic beverages, gratuities, and souvenirs. Consider pre-booking excursions and beverage packages to manage your budget effectively.

Tips for a Smooth Solo Sailing Experience

  • Embrace the Solo Traveller Meetups: Most cruise lines organize meet-and-greets specifically for solo travellers. These events provide excellent opportunities to connect with fellow adventurers and potentially find companions for shore excursions or onboard activities.
  • Don’t Be Afraid to Dine Alone: If you find yourself dining solo, bring a book, journal, or strike up a conversation with your server. Many seasoned solo cruisers embrace these moments of solitude and reflection.
  • Pack Smart and Light: Remember, cabin space is limited. Pack versatile clothing items that can be mixed and matched for various occasions. Don’t forget comfortable shoes for exploring ports and swimwear for relaxing by the pool.
  • Inform Your Bank and Phone Carrier: Before embarking on your journey, inform your bank and phone carrier about your travel plans to avoid any issues with using your cards or phone abroad.
  • Consider Travel Insurance: While cruises are generally safe, unforeseen events can happen. Travel insurance provides financial protection in case of medical emergencies, trip cancellations, or lost luggage.

FAQs About Solo Cruising

Q: Will I feel lonely on a cruise as a solo traveller?

A: Not necessarily! While cruises offer ample opportunities for socializing, you can also enjoy moments of solitude and relaxation. Many solo cruisers find the experience liberating and empowering.

Q: Are there any additional fees for solo travellers?

A: Some cruise lines charge a single supplement fee for solo travellers occupying a double cabin. However, many are now offering studio cabins specifically designed for single occupancy, often waiving the supplement fee.

Q: Is it safe to travel solo on a cruise?

A: Cruises generally offer a high level of safety and security. With onboard security personnel, organized excursions, and a controlled environment, solo travellers can relax and enjoy their trip with peace of mind.
